A Certificate Programme in Cellular Differentiation Techniques provides hands-on training in advanced cell culture methods and cutting-edge technologies. Students gain expertise in inducing pluripotency, directing differentiation towards specific cell lineages, and analyzing cellular characteristics using state-of-the-art techniques like flow cytometry and immunocytochemistry.
Learning outcomes encompass a comprehensive understanding of cellular mechanisms governing differentiation, mastery of practical laboratory skills, and the ability to analyze and interpret complex experimental data. Graduates will be proficient in designing and executing experiments related to stem cell biology, regenerative medicine, and drug discovery.
